Akan National Park Mysterious volcanic and lake scenery
Akan National Park
Myths of the Ainu still remain at mysterious Lake Akan . Misty Lake Mashu is one of the clearest lakes in the world. Lake Kussharo is Japan 's largest caldera lake. Experience the myths and mysteries of another world that remain in the forests and lakes.

Memories of creation
Kushiro Shitsugen National Park

Red-crowned cranes call and primeval plants hide in the marshland. The Kushiro River meanders gently, inhabited by the rare Japanese huchen. All the people encounter the memories of ancient times here.

Abashiri Quasi-National Park Fix vivid memories
Abashiri Quasi-National Park
The blue Okhotsk seas and skies, the colors of flowers blooming in Koshimizu Natural Garden on Northern sand dunes, the red setting sun and white drift ice ? these bright seasonal colors leave deep impressions.

Visit a Unesco World Natural Heritage.
Shiretoko National Park
The name "Shiretoko" originates from the Airnu sir-etok , meaning "land's end." It's a treasure house of scenic beauty and wild animals that are rarely if ever seen elsewhere in Japan , such as brown bears, Ezo deer and Blakiston's fish-owls in forests and Steller's sea lions and seals in the ocean.
